‘It was a floated ball in, he should have scored’ – Karen Carney reveals why Chelsea player should have make it 2-1 in Man Utd clash

The Blues could only settle for a 1-1 draw against Manchester United at Stamford Bridge on Sunday evening,.

However, Chelsea could have make it 2-1 following Rudger’s last minute miss, with the game at its final moment, Chelsea defender Antonio Rudiger had a good chance to score a goal, but the German smashed his volley way over the bar, and his reaction showed he was gutted.

Meanwhile, former Chelsea midfielder Karen Carney believes Rudiger should have struck that ball on target, and she said that he had enough time to have done better.

‘It was a floated ball in, Antonio Rudiger had too much time, he almost connected with it too well. She said on BBC Radio 5 Live.

“He’s gutted, he’s still got his hands on his head and he knows how big of a moment that is.

“As a player, you know you can score, but the game slows down when you have that much time and Rudiger’s just put his foot through it.”
